SLT Vision Com pays tribute to Armed Forces



Defence Secretary, Gotabhaya Rajapaksa presents the 1st Sri Lanka Telecom PEO TV Ranaviru Pranama connection to one of the war heroes. SLT Chairperson, Mrs. Leisha De Silva Chandrasena and Chief Executive Officer SLT VisionCom, Thusha Weerasooriya were present.

SLT VisionCom officially launched the Sri Lanka Telecom PEO TV `Ranaviru Pranama’ Package as a tribute to the armed forces at the Ministry of Defence on August 20, 2009. This is the company’s way of paying tribute to the armed forces for the yeoman services rendered to the nation.

`The first connection of the Ranaviru Pranama Package was presented by the Defence Secretary, Gotabhaya Rajapaksa to the war hero Sirikumara, who among many had rendered selfless service towards safeguarding the country.

This was handed over to him in the presence of Leisha De Silva Chandrasena, the Chairperson of Sri Lanka Telecom and Thusha Weerasooriya, the CEO of SLT VisionCom.

Speaking at the occasion, the SLT Chairperson Leisha De Silva Chandrasena said “The launch of the `Ranaviru Pranama’ Package signifies the respect the SLT has for the armed forces that helped to free the country of the scourge of terrorism and thereby unite the nation under one flag. We are providing the best in entertainment with futuristic cutting edge technology through this Ranaviru Pranama Package to our war heroes”.

This package will no doubt give wholesome entertainment and informative news broadcasts in popular channels at a very concessionary price. “The Ranaviru Pranama Package exclusively caters to the Sri Lanka Armed Forces.

It consists of an exciting array of 23 local and international channels along with unique features such as TSTV (Time Shifted TV), Rewind TV (Pause, Rewind live television) and video on-demand content (VOD) plus a host of value added services. One of the novel features included in this service is the opportunity for customer flexibility to watch television at any time in any weather condition.
